Recreation opportunities:
If you are looking for a community with a laid-back atmosphere, you may enjoy spending time on the town’s 18-hole golf course. The course sits on over 140 acres and features 40 lighted ranges and a mini-practice course. The Indian Spring Golf Course opened in 1952. If you have a green thumb, you might be interested in participating the in the community’s Plant a Patch program. Residents who sign up can take care of a plot of land. They are responsible for planting, watering and caring for the plants and crops on the property.

Families with children can enjoy the summer camps and classes offered by the recreation department.

Safety:
Marlton, New Jersey is considered a safe neighborhood ranking at safer than 57 percent of neighborhoods in the country, according to neighborhoodscout.com. Violent crimes occur .69 times per 1,000 residents and property crimes occur roughly 14.9 times per 1,000 residents. Some of the safest neighborhoods in the area include Stow Acres, Berlin Heights and Woodstream. Affordable housing:
Marlton, New Jersey features some of the most sought after neighborhoods in the area. With quick access to Philadelphia, many families come here looking for a small community with safe neighborhoods and good schools. The average home prices here have been increasing slightly over the last several years, but average home prices are still hovering around $230,000 which is lower than the state average which hovers closer to $324,000.

Home prices here fall near national average, which makes this a competitive housing market. With more people drawn to the small-town charm, the housing market could continue to rise quickly over the next several years.

Small schools:
There are 9 schools located in Evansham Township School District. With roughly 12 students per classroom, the teacher to student ratio is slightly lower than state average. According to a neutral ranking site, Greatschools.org, the schools in this distract average a score of 7 out of 10, with 10 being the highest. Schools are ranked based on test scores, college readiness and academic growth.
